首页 » 找链接网 » Python代码运行原理与方法方法编程世界的奥秘

Python代码运行原理与方法方法编程世界的奥秘

傲世武媚 2025-02-09 06:46:38 0

扫一扫用手机浏览

文章目录 [+]

Python作为一种广泛应用于科学计算、数据分析和人工智能领域的编程语言,其简洁易懂、功能强大的特点深受广大程序员喜爱。要想熟练运用Python进行编程,深入了解代码运行原理和实践技巧至关重要。本文将从Python代码运行原理出发,结合实际案例,探讨Python编程中的关键知识点,旨在帮助读者提升编程能力,解锁编程世界的奥秘。

一、Python代码运行原理

Python代码运行原理与方法方法编程世界的奥秘 找链接网

1. 解释型语言

Python属于解释型语言,与编译型语言相比,Python代码不需要编译成机器码,而是直接由Python解释器进行解释执行。这种特点使得Python编程更加灵活,易于学习和使用。

2. 解释器

Python代码的运行离不开解释器。常见的Python解释器有CPython、PyPy、Jython等。其中,CPython是Python官方实现,性能较高,是应用最广泛的解释器。

3. 运行流程

Python代码的运行流程如下:

(1)读取代码:Python解释器首先读取代码,将其转换成抽象语法树(AST)。

(2)编译:解释器将AST转换成字节码。

(3)执行:解释器执行字节码,完成代码的功能。

4. 作用域

Python采用动态作用域,作用域分为局部作用域、全局作用域和内置作用域。作用域决定了变量和对象的查找顺序。

二、Python编程实践技巧

1. 熟练掌握Python语法

(1)变量和类型:了解Python中的变量、数据类型和类型转换。

(2)控制结构:熟悉if、for、while等控制结构,掌握循环和条件语句的使用。

(3)函数:掌握函数的定义、调用和参数传递。

2. 利用第三方库

(1)NumPy:用于科学计算,提供高效的数组操作。

(2)Pandas:用于数据分析,提供便捷的数据操作和分析工具。

(3)Scikit-learn:用于机器学习,提供丰富的算法和工具。

3. 优化代码性能

(1)使用内置函数:Python内置函数通常比自定义函数性能更高。

(2)使用生成器:生成器可以节省内存,提高代码执行效率。

(3)使用装饰器:装饰器可以简化代码,提高可读性。

4. 注意代码可读性

(1)遵循PEP 8编码规范,使代码更具可读性。

(2)使用注释:合理使用注释,解释代码的功能和逻辑。

(3)模块化:将代码分解成模块,提高代码复用性。

三、案例分析

以下是一个简单的Python代码示例,展示Python代码的运行过程:

```python

def hello_world():

print(\

标签:

最后编辑于:2025/02/09作者:傲世武媚

相关文章

Python代码运行原理与方法方法编程世界的奥秘

Python作为一种广泛应用于科学计算、数据分析和人工智能领域的编程语言,其简洁易懂、功能强大的特点深受广大程序员喜爱。要想熟练运...

找链接网 2025-02-09 阅读 评论0

别代码解码人类别认知的密码

性别问题日益受到关注。性别代码,作为一种独特的标识,不仅体现了人类对性别的认知,还反映了社会对性别角色的期待。本文将围绕性别代码展...

找链接网 2025-02-09 阅读0 评论0

Python代码缩进的艺术与魅力

Python作为一种简洁、易学、高效的高级编程语言,在全球范围内受到越来越多程序员的喜爱。在Python编程中,代码缩进是其重要的...

找链接网 2025-02-09 阅读0 评论0

Python代码运行从入门到精通

Python作为一种简单易学、功能强大的编程语言,在全球范围内受到广泛欢迎。无论是初学者还是专业人士,Python都能满足他们的需...

找链接网 2025-02-09 阅读0 评论0